Rotterdam Central Station Wins American Architecture Prize 2017

Team CS, a collaboration between Benthem Crouwel Architects, MVSA Meyer and van Schooten Architects and West 8 has won the American Architecture Prize (AAP) 2017 in the category Transport with the design of Rotterdam Central Station.
The American Architecture Prize is a renowned international architecture award with the aim of improving the valuation of architecture worldwide. The jury assessed more than a thousand designs from 68 countries in the disciplines of architecture, interior design and landscape architecture.
